UK finance minister Reeves to unveil action plan to cut over-regulation

British finance minister Rachel Reeves will meet financial, environmental and health regulators on Monday to unveil an "action plan" to cut red tape by reducing the number of bodies overseeing sectors seen as crucial to boosting economic growth.
Rachel Reeves, the UK's new finance minister, is set to unveil an action plan aimed at reducing over-regulation to stimulate economic growth. This initiative follows her appointment in the Labour government, which has promised to address the burdensome regulations that have been criticized for stifling business activity. Reeves plans to review and potentially reform regulations across various sectors, focusing on simplifying processes and cutting red tape. This move is part of a broader strategy to make the UK more attractive for investment and to foster a more dynamic business environment. The plan will be detailed in an upcoming speech, where she will outline specific measures to enhance productivity and competitiveness.
